1.10    ! webbsuza    1: \textbf{Forwarding Multiple LON-CAPA accounts}
1.9       webbsuza    2: 
                      3: If you have multiple LON-CAPA accounts and wish to receive all communication in one account, set LON-CAPA to forward these for you.
                      4: 
                      5: LON-CAPA can also send new message notifications to your conventional
                      6: email accounts. You can choose to forward only
1.10    ! webbsuza    7: critical messages within LON-CAPA, or to forward to any email account.
1.9       webbsuza    8: 
                      9: To forward messages and notifications, do the following:
                     10: 
                     11: \begin{enumerate} 
                     12: 
                     13: \item Select \textbf{PREF} on the Remote Control or Main Menu. 
1.10    ! webbsuza   14: \item At the \textbf{Change Preferences} screen, click the 
1.9       webbsuza   15:   \underbar{Change Message Forwarding and Notification Addresses} link.
                     16: \item Type your desired forward address or addresses into the text field
                     17:   labeled \textbf{New Forwarding Address(es)}. This should be one or
                     18:   more LON-CAPA addresses, like ``user:domain'', separated by commas.
                     19: \item Type your desired forward address or addresses into the text field
                     20:    labeled \textbf{New Message Notification Email Address(es)}. This
                     21:    should be one or more Internet email addresses, like
                     22:    ``user@example.com'', separated by commas. 
                     23: \item Type your desired forward address or addresses into the text field labeled \textbf{New Critical Message Notification Email Address(es)}. This
                     24:    should be one or more Internet email addresses, like
                     25:    ``user@example.com'', separated by commas. 
                     26: \item Click the \fbox{Change} button.
                     27: 
                     28: \end{enumerate}
